搜索列表
-
Vue 3.0自定义指令的使用入门
【JavaScript】在 Vue 的项目中,我们经常会遇到 v-if、v-show、v-for 或 v-model 这些内置指令,它们为我们提供了不同的功能。除了使用这些内置指令之外,Vue 也允许注册自定义指令。接下来,将使用Vue 3官方文档自定义指令章节中使用的示例,来一步步揭开自定义指令背后的秘密。
vue自定义指令vue指令 -
JavaScript 检测文件的类型的方法
【JavaScript】在日常工作中,文件上传是一个很常见的功能。在某些情况下,我们希望能限制文件上传的类型,比如限制只能上传 PNG 格式的图片。本文就将针对这个问题,来讲解如何检测文件的类型
JavaScript检测类型JavaScript检测文件JavaScript文件类型 -
详解React Angular Vue三大前端技术
【JavaScript】当前世界中,技术发展非常迅速并且变化迅速,开发者需要更多的开发工具来解决不同的问题。本文就对于当下主流的前端开发技术React、Vue、Angular这三个框架做个相对详尽的探究,目的是为了解开这些前端技术的面纱,看看各自的庐山真面目。
reactangularreactvue -
JS如何使用剪贴板操作Clipboard API
【JavaScript】浏览器允许JavaScript脚本读写剪贴板,自动复制或粘贴内容。一般来说,脚本不应该改动用户的剪贴板,以免不符合用户的预期。但是,有些时候这样做确实能够带来方便,比如"一键复制"功能,用户点击一下按钮,指定的内容就自动进入剪贴板。本文将介绍3种方法来实现。
jsclipboardjs剪贴板 -
JS如何实现基于websocket的多端桥接平台
【JavaScript】我们在调试过程使用的工具有:modheader,postman等,但这些工具都会存在的问题:缺少客户端里相应的设备信息;即使将cookie信息复制出来,也是存在过期的问题;多个设备之间切换时不方便;针对这些存在的问题,我基于websocket双向通信的特点,实现了多端桥接管理平台
jswebsocketjs桥接 -
JS如何让你的移动端交互体验更加优秀
【JavaScript】现在在手机等移动端设备访问的人越来越多,我们前端开发者一直致力于将设计稿还原成页面,供用户访问。但除高度还原设计稿外,交互上的良好体验也是我们应该做到的。
js体验 -
如何实现axios的自定义适配器adapter
【JavaScript】Axios是一个非常优秀的基于promise的HTTP库,可以用在浏览器和node.js中。并且提供了很多便捷的功能,但如果我们想基于axios 扩展一些自己的数据请求方式(例如某些APP内专属的数据请求方式等),并能够使用上axios提供的便捷功能,该怎么自定义一个适配器adapter
jsaxiosaxiosadapter -
JavaScript如何利用Promise控制并发请求个数
【JavaScript】大家都知道js是单线程,并不存在真正的并发,但是由于JavaScript的Event Loop机制,使得异步函数调用有了“并发”这样的假象。这篇文章主要给大家介绍了关于JavaScript如何利用Promise控制并发请求个数的相关资料,需要的朋友可以参考下
promise请求并发jspromise的用法js中的promise -
Promise面试题详解之控制并发
【JavaScript】promise面试中经常会遇到的一个问题就是关于控制并发的,所以下面这篇文章主要给大家介绍了关于Promise面试题之控制并发的相关资料,需要的朋友可以参考下
promise控制并发数promise并发限制promise面试题 -
如何在Vue单页面中进行业务数据的上报
【JavaScript】为什么要在标题里加上一个业务数据的上报呢,因为在咱们前端项目中,可上报的数据维度太多,比如还有性能数据、页面错误数据、console捕获等。这里我们只讲解业务数据的埋点。
vue业务数据 -
vue源码之批量异步更新策略的深入解析
【JavaScript】这篇文章主要给大家介绍了关于vue源码之批量异步更新策略的相关资料,关于vue异步更新是我们日常开发中经常遇到的一个功能,需要的朋友可以参考下
vue批量异步更新vue更新数据vue异步 -
Vue Element前端应用开发之功能点管理及权限控制
【JavaScript】在一个业务管理系统中,如果我们需要实现权限控制功能,我们需要定义好对应的权限功能点,然后在界面中对界面元素的功能点进行绑定,这样就可以在后台动态分配权限进行动态控制了,权限功能点是针对角色进行控制的,也就是简称RBAC(Role Based Access Control)。
vueelementvue权限控制